George Washington was born in Westmoreland County, Virginia
-
At the age of eleven, his father died and moved with his brother, Lawrence, to his farm, Mount Vernon.
-
In 1748, he became a surveyor of land. He helped measure and map new towns in Virginia.
-
In the 1750s, Great Britain and France wanted the new land. France started to build forts and joined forces with local Indians.In 1763, Great Britain won the war. George proved to be a great fighter.
-
In 1759, George Washington was married to Martha Custis.

On September 11, 1789, George Washington sent his first cabinet nomination to the Senate. Just minutes later, the Senate approved the appointment of Alexander Hamilton unanimously as the Secretary of the Treasury.
-
George Washington died when he got sick after riding a horse. He was buried at Mount Vernon
